Which of the following is possible?
a) csc theta = -5
c) tan theta = pi
b) sin theta = 19/18
d) sec theta = 0

# pastel sleet No

$\newline\csc{\theta} = \frac{1}{\sin{\theta}}\newline$
$\newline\tan{\theta} = \frac{\sin{\theta}}{\cos{\theta}}\newline$
$\newline\sec{\theta} = \frac{1}{\cos{\theta}}\newline$

Knowing these, and knowing that $|\sin{\theta}|$ and $|\cos{\theta}|$ can never be bigger than 1, what does that mean for each of these functions in terms of possible solutions?
